How does a company make profit in the charity fundraising space? We speak to Tim Cadogan, CEO of online fundraising platform GoFundMe.
We hear about the solar-powered boats being used by indigenous communities in the Amazon.
And, it is 30 years of the infamous Comic Sans font.
